July 4, 1989 Lin Hsin Hsin is the FIRST Singaporean artist selected and be invited by Deutsche Bank RHO and Deutsche Bank AG, Singapore Branch to stage a solo exhibition to commenerate the opening of the bank's office in the Temasek Tower1 in 1989.

       

      It is a great honour and pleasure for both the Deutsche Bank and myself to help launch the exhibition of works by Lin Hsin Hsin. Why are we supporting an exhibition by a Singaporean artist? Partly because of the refreshing open attitude and interest shown by the artists last year when we were selecting contemporary German and Singapore art for permanent display at the premises of our Regional Head Office. The collection naturally includes works by Lin Hsin Hsin. The other reasons stems from Lin Hsin Hsin's motivation. This exhibition of 120 paintings at the National Museum Art Gallery and her works displayed at the Deutsche Bank in Singapore bear witness to the attention she devotes to other cultures. Much to our delight, 45 paintings in this exhibition depict her reflections of the trip to Germany last year. She was evidentlyfacinated by the work of her fellow German and European artists, which she saw in the numerous and galleries she visited.

      By bringing together German Art and contemporary art of the respect host countries. Deutsche Bank hopes to promote cultural exchange between nations. It is most exhilarating and rewarding to see this idea developed and explored in this exhibition.
